Associate Software Engineer- Automation Tester

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

- Design systems and programs to meet complex business needs.

- Code, test, debug, implement, and document moderately complex software programs.

- Prepare detailed specifications from which programs are developed and coded.

- Ensure that programs meet standards and technical specifications and perform technical analysis and component delivery.

- Analyze and gather information from existing systems.

- Explore new technologies and design approaches to address business requirements while supporting the assessment of time estimates and justification for assigned tasks.

Job-Specific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

- Participate in test planning activities and assist with test case creation, review, and execution using a hybrid approach (manual and automated testing).

- Execute manual and automated tests for web-based and/or mobile applications under supervision.

- Log, track, and retest defects through the full defect lifecycle following established QA processes.

- Assist in identifying, preparing, and validating test data for functional, integration, and regression testing.

- Support senior QA in automation script development and maintenance.

- Provide regular testing status updates to the Test Lead or Project Manager.

- Attend project-related meetings to understand requirements, scope, and testing expectations.

- Maintain test documentation including test cases, test results, and execution evidence.

- Provide support during User Acceptance Testing (UAT), by assisting with test data setup and issue validation.

- Perform other testing-related tasks as assigned based on project needs.

Minimum Requirements

- Bachelor's degree in relevant field of study and 0-3 years of relevant professional experience required, or equivalent combination of education and experience.

Job-Specific Minimum Requirements:

- 0-2 years of experience in software testing (manual and/or automation) on web-based applications.

- Basic understanding of Agile/Scrum development and testing practices.

- Experience writing and executing test cases.

- Exposure to test automation concepts and tools (Selenium preferred).

- Basic programming or scripting experience (Python preferred; Java acceptable with willingness to learn Python).

- Familiarity with REST APIs and API testing tools such as Postman/Bruno.

- Working knowledge of SQL for basic queries to support backend validation.

- Experience using defect tracking and test management tools.

- Basic Unix/Linux command-line experience.

- Introductory knowledge of cloud concepts (AWS fundamentals preferred).

- Strong written and verbal communication skills.

- Ability to clearly document test results and communicate issues.

- Willingness to learn and take direction from senior team members.

-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.

- Organized, detail-oriented, and quality-focused.
